JAKARTA - A former employee of the Corruption Eradication Commission (KPK), Juliandi Tigor Simanjuntak, has now changed his profession to become a fried rice maker after he was dismissed at the end of last September due to not passing the National Insight Test (TWK).

Tigor, who is a former function of the KPK Legal Bureau, fills his days by selling fried rice around his house.

This was revealed by the Twitter account @paijodirajo belonging to a former KPK employee, Aulia Postiera.
